Output 27b62425b7d63a247cf9e0ebdfef2a8c3f264aff4f362af270e7bc2a44e3b39d:155

value
22905
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0867dee323baf654394cda945053363b1b2c963b01680b1d05b4a0a6fc38dc63
address
bc1pppnaacerhtm9gw2vm229q5ek8vdje93mq95qk8g9kjs2dlpcm33shc98lq
transaction
27b62425b7d63a247cf9e0ebdfef2a8c3f264aff4f362af270e7bc2a44e3b39d
spent
true